Ero sivun ”OpenMoHAA” versioiden välillä

Linux.fista
Siirry navigaatioon Siirry hakuun
(kehitysversiosta vielä)
p (lähdekoodi)
 
(13 välissä olevaa versiota 4 käyttäjän tekeminä ei näytetä)
Rivi 3: Rivi 3:
| kuva=[[kuva:OpenMoHAA-logo.png|50px]]
| kuva=[[kuva:OpenMoHAA-logo.png|50px]]
| kuvateksti=  
| kuvateksti=  
| lisenssi=[[GPL]]
| lisenssi=[[GPLv2]]
| käyttöliittymä=[[SDL]]
| käyttöliittymä=[[SDL]]
| kotisivu=[http://openmohaa.sf.net http://openmohaa.sf.net]
| kotisivu=[http://openmohaa.sf.net http://openmohaa.sf.net]
| lähdekoodi=[https://sourceforge.net/projects/openmohaa/ sourceforge.net/projects/openmohaa/]
}}
}}
 
[[kuva:openmohaa.png|right|250px|thumb|open MoHAA aloitusivu]]
Niille jotka vielä nykyäänkin nauttivat vuonna 2002 julkaistusta [[wikipedia:en:Medal of Honor: Allied Assault|Medal of Honor: Allied Assaultista]] on tulevaisuudessa mahdollisuus pelata peliä bugittomampana ja paranneltuna. IneQuation Studios niminen kehittäjätiimi aikoo nimittäin tehdä Allied Assaultista ilmaisen open-source version, [[wikipedia:en:OpenMoHAA|OpenMoHAA:n]].
Niille jotka vielä nykyäänkin nauttivat vuonna 2002 julkaistusta [[wikipedia:en:Medal of Honor: Allied Assault|Medal of Honor: Allied Assaultista]] on tulevaisuudessa mahdollisuus pelata peliä bugittomampana ja paranneltuna. IneQuation Studios niminen kehittäjätiimi aikoo nimittäin tehdä Allied Assaultista ilmaisen avoimen lähdekoodin version, [[wikipedia:en:OpenMoHAA|OpenMoHAA:n]].


Peli tulee pyörimään esikuvansa tavoin [[Quake3]] -pelimoottorilla, mutta parannetulla visuaalisella ilmeellä. Tarkoituksena ei kuitenkaan ole kopioida alkuperäistä peliä suoraan vaan kasata se alusta asti itse. Projektin pääpyrkimys on parantaa pelikokemusta ja helpottaa modaajien työtä. Kyseessä ei ole ilmainen peli vaan OpenMoHAA:n pelaaminen vaatii alkuperäisen MOHAA:n cd-avaimen.
Peli tulee pyörimään esikuvansa tavoin [[Quake3]] -pelimoottorilla, mutta parannetulla visuaalisella ilmeellä. Tarkoituksena ei kuitenkaan ole kopioida alkuperäistä peliä suoraan vaan kasata se alusta asti itse. Projektin pääpyrkimys on parantaa pelikokemusta ja helpottaa modaajien työtä. Kyseessä ei ole ilmainen peli vaan OpenMoHAA:n pelaaminen vaatii alkuperäisen MOHAA:n cd-avaimen.


Pelin käännös on vielä kehitysvaiheessa.
Pelin käännös on vielä kehitysvaiheessa ja siitä ovat saatavana käännettävät tiedostot [http://sourceforge.net/projects/openmohaa/ OpenMohaan SourceForgen] sivuilta.


==Asennus==
==Asennus==
Rivi 26: Rivi 27:
  ./cross-make-mingw.sh  
  ./cross-make-mingw.sh  
  make
  make
Kehitysversion päivittäminen tapahtuu komennolla
svn update https://openmohaa.svn.sourceforge.net/svnroot/openmohaa openmohaa


===Pelin tiedostot===
===Pelin tiedostot===
Kopioi Medal of Honor: Allied Assaultin cd:n kaikki pk3 tiedostot /home/$USERNAME/.openmohaa/main kansioon.
Kopioi Medal of Honor: Allied Assault Windows asennuksesta Pak0.pk3, Pak1.pk3, Pak2.pk3, Pak3.pk3, Pak4.pk3, Pak5.pk3 ja pak6.pk3 tiedostot ja sound hakemiston <tt>openmohaa/main</tt> kansioon.
Tarvitset vielä Quake 3 Arena pak0.pk3 tiedoston, jonka saat Q3demo tai OpenArena pelistä.
Nimeä pak0.pk3 qPak0.pk3 nimiseksi ja kopioi /home/$USERNAME/.openmohaa/main kansioon.


==Pelin käynnistys==
==Pelin käynnistys==
Pelin käynnistys tapahtuu [[komentorivi]]llä paramentreillä:
Pelin käynnistys tapahtuu [[komentorivi]]llä paramentreillä:


  cd build
  cd openmohaa/build
  cd release-linux-i386
  cd release-linux-i386
  ./openmohaa.i386 +set sv_pure 0 +set vm_cgame 0 +set vm_game 0 +set vm_ui 0 +developer 1
  ./openmohaa.i386 +set sv_pure 0 +set vm_cgame 0 +set vm_game 0 +set vm_ui 0 +developer 1
Rivi 42: Rivi 44:
Verkko-koodi on otettu MOHAA yhteensopivuuden varmistamiseksi, mutta se toimii vain asiakkaalle asti.  
Verkko-koodi on otettu MOHAA yhteensopivuuden varmistamiseksi, mutta se toimii vain asiakkaalle asti.  
Openmohaa palvelimen koodi on vielä kesken, mutta vaikka se toimisi niin alkuperäisen MOHAA pelin palvelin on parempi vaihtoehto, kunnes lopullinen koodi on tehty.
Openmohaa palvelimen koodi on vielä kesken, mutta vaikka se toimisi niin alkuperäisen MOHAA pelin palvelin on parempi vaihtoehto, kunnes lopullinen koodi on tehty.
ISo kiitos MOHAAAA yhteisölle, nyt on olemassa oma MOHAA palvelin testaamiseen ja pelaamiseen. IP osoite on: 109.70.148.54:12287.


==Aiheesta muualla==
==Aiheesta muualla==
* [http://openmohaa.sf.net/ Pelin kotisivu]
* [http://openmohaa.sf.net/ Pelin kotisivu]
* [https://github.com/openmoh/openmohaa OpenMoHAA lähdekoodit GitHubissa]
* [http://map.mods-r-us.net/forum/viewforum.php?f=40 openMoHAA foorumi]
* [http://www.youtube.com/watch?v=z71TEPeKuck Youtuben openMoHAA video]
* [http://map.planetmedalofhonor.gamespy.com/mohaa]
* [http://map.planetmedalofhonor.gamespy.com/mohaa]
* [http://games.on.net/file/6763/Medal_of_Honor_Allied_Assault_Linux_dedicated_server_v1.11?platform=PC Alkuperäinen Mohaa Linux Palvelin]
* [http://icculus.org/~ravage/mohaa/ icculusin porttaus pelistä]


 
[[Luokka:Peli-kehitysvaihe]]
[[Luokka:Räiskintäpelit]]
[[Luokka:Räiskintäpelit]]
[[Luokka:Portatut pelit]]
[[Luokka:Portatut pelit]]

Nykyinen versio 8. joulukuuta 2020 kello 08.44

OpenMoHAA

Käyttöliittymä SDL
Lisenssi GPLv2
Kotisivu http://openmohaa.sf.net
Lähdekoodi sourceforge.net/projects/openmohaa/
open MoHAA aloitusivu

Niille jotka vielä nykyäänkin nauttivat vuonna 2002 julkaistusta Medal of Honor: Allied Assaultista on tulevaisuudessa mahdollisuus pelata peliä bugittomampana ja paranneltuna. IneQuation Studios niminen kehittäjätiimi aikoo nimittäin tehdä Allied Assaultista ilmaisen avoimen lähdekoodin version, OpenMoHAA:n.

Peli tulee pyörimään esikuvansa tavoin Quake3 -pelimoottorilla, mutta parannetulla visuaalisella ilmeellä. Tarkoituksena ei kuitenkaan ole kopioida alkuperäistä peliä suoraan vaan kasata se alusta asti itse. Projektin pääpyrkimys on parantaa pelikokemusta ja helpottaa modaajien työtä. Kyseessä ei ole ilmainen peli vaan OpenMoHAA:n pelaaminen vaatii alkuperäisen MOHAA:n cd-avaimen.

Pelin käännös on vielä kehitysvaiheessa ja siitä ovat saatavana käännettävät tiedostot OpenMohaan SourceForgen sivuilta.

Asennus[muokkaa]

Kehitysversion asentaminen[muokkaa]

Kehitysversion lähdekoodit voi hakea ohjelmiston Svn-versionhallinnasta komennolla

svn co https://openmohaa.svn.sourceforge.net/svnroot/openmohaa openmohaa 

Tämän jälkeen ohjelma täytyy kääntää komentorivillä komennoilla:

cd openmohaa
./cross-make-mingw.sh 
make

Kehitysversion päivittäminen tapahtuu komennolla

svn update https://openmohaa.svn.sourceforge.net/svnroot/openmohaa openmohaa

Pelin tiedostot[muokkaa]

Kopioi Medal of Honor: Allied Assault Windows asennuksesta Pak0.pk3, Pak1.pk3, Pak2.pk3, Pak3.pk3, Pak4.pk3, Pak5.pk3 ja pak6.pk3 tiedostot ja sound hakemiston openmohaa/main kansioon.

Pelin käynnistys[muokkaa]

Pelin käynnistys tapahtuu komentorivillä paramentreillä:

cd openmohaa/build
cd release-linux-i386
./openmohaa.i386 +set sv_pure 0 +set vm_cgame 0 +set vm_game 0 +set vm_ui 0 +developer 1

Paras tapa kun peliä alkaa testata on tehdä oma palvelin (dedicated server) alkuperäisillä MOHAA binääreillä. Liity sitten peliin openmohaa asiakkaana (join). Verkko-koodi on otettu MOHAA yhteensopivuuden varmistamiseksi, mutta se toimii vain asiakkaalle asti. Openmohaa palvelimen koodi on vielä kesken, mutta vaikka se toimisi niin alkuperäisen MOHAA pelin palvelin on parempi vaihtoehto, kunnes lopullinen koodi on tehty.

ISo kiitos MOHAAAA yhteisölle, nyt on olemassa oma MOHAA palvelin testaamiseen ja pelaamiseen. IP osoite on: 109.70.148.54:12287.

Aiheesta muualla[muokkaa]